トンコイン(TON)の未来に期待できる新機能とは?
トンコイン(TON)は、Telegramによって当初開発された分散型ブロックチェーンプラットフォームであり、高速なトランザクション処理速度とスケーラビリティの高さが特徴です。Telegramのプロジェクトから独立した後も、コミュニティ主導の開発が活発に進められており、その将来性への期待が高まっています。本稿では、トンコインの現状を踏まえつつ、今後期待される新機能について詳細に解説します。
トンコインの現状と特徴
トンコインは、Telegramのメッセージングアプリとの統合を想定して設計されましたが、現在は独立したブロックチェーンとして機能しています。その基盤技術であるTON Blockchainは、独自のコンセンサスアルゴリズムを採用し、高いスループットを実現しています。具体的には、1秒間に数千トランザクションを処理できる能力を持ち、VisaやMastercardといった既存の決済システムに匹敵する性能を発揮します。
トンコインの主な特徴としては、以下の点が挙げられます。
- 高速なトランザクション処理速度: TON Blockchainの設計により、トランザクションの承認時間が短縮され、迅速な決済が可能です。
- 高いスケーラビリティ: シャーディング技術を採用することで、ブロックチェーンの処理能力を拡張し、トランザクション量の増加に対応できます。
- 低いトランザクション手数料: 従来のブロックチェーンと比較して、トランザクション手数料が低く抑えられています。
- Telegramとの連携: Telegramのユーザーベースを活用し、幅広いユーザーにトンコインを利用してもらう可能性を秘めています。
- 分散型アプリケーション(DApps)のサポート: TON Virtual Machine(TVM)を通じて、様々なDAppsの開発と実行をサポートしています。
今後期待される新機能
1. TON Storage(分散型ストレージ)の進化
TON Storageは、トンコインのブロックチェーン上に構築された分散型ストレージシステムです。ユーザーは、自身のデータを暗号化してTON Storage上に保存し、安全かつプライバシーを保護された状態でデータを管理できます。今後の進化として、以下の機能が期待されます。
- データ圧縮技術の導入: ストレージ容量を効率的に利用するために、高度なデータ圧縮技術の導入が検討されています。
- データ冗長性の向上: データの損失を防ぐために、データの複製回数を増やし、冗長性を高めることが重要です。
- アクセス制御の強化: ユーザーが自身のデータへのアクセス権限を細かく設定できるように、アクセス制御機能を強化する必要があります。
- ファイル共有機能の追加: TON Storageに保存されたファイルを、他のユーザーと安全に共有できる機能が求められています。
2. TON Proxy(匿名化ネットワーク)の強化
TON Proxyは、トンコインのブロックチェーン上で動作する匿名化ネットワークです。ユーザーは、TON Proxyを経由してインターネットにアクセスすることで、自身のIPアドレスや位置情報を隠蔽し、プライバシーを保護できます。今後の強化として、以下の点が期待されます。
- ノード数の増加: TON Proxyの匿名性を高めるためには、ネットワークに参加するノード数を増やすことが不可欠です。
- 通信速度の向上: TON Proxyを経由した通信速度を向上させるために、ネットワークの最適化や新しいプロトコルの開発が必要です。
- 多層匿名化技術の導入: TORやI2Pといった既存の匿名化ネットワークと同様に、多層匿名化技術を導入することで、匿名性をさらに高めることができます。
- 検閲耐性の強化: TON Proxyが検閲の影響を受けないように、ネットワークの分散性を高め、検閲耐性を強化する必要があります。
3. TON DNS(分散型ドメインネームシステム)の普及
TON DNSは、トンコインのブロックチェーン上に構築された分散型ドメインネームシステムです。従来のDNSシステムとは異なり、TON DNSは中央集権的な管理主体が存在せず、検閲の影響を受けにくいという特徴があります。今後の普及に向けて、以下の取り組みが重要です。
- ユーザーインターフェースの改善: TON DNSの利用を促進するために、より使いやすいユーザーインターフェースを開発する必要があります。
- ドメイン登録の簡素化: ドメイン登録の手続きを簡素化し、誰でも簡単にTON DNSを利用できるようにする必要があります。
- 既存のDNSシステムとの互換性: 既存のDNSシステムとの互換性を確保することで、TON DNSの利用範囲を拡大できます。
- セキュリティの強化: TON DNSのセキュリティを強化し、ドメインの乗っ取りや改ざんを防ぐ必要があります。
4. TON Payments(分散型決済)の拡大
TON Paymentsは、トンコインを利用した分散型決済システムです。従来の決済システムと比較して、TON Paymentsは手数料が低く、迅速な決済が可能です。今後の拡大に向けて、以下の施策が考えられます。
- 加盟店の増加: TON Paymentsを利用できる加盟店を増やすことで、トンコインの利用範囲を拡大できます。
- 決済APIの提供: 開発者がTON Paymentsを自身のアプリケーションに統合できるように、決済APIを提供する必要があります。
- モバイル決済のサポート: スマートフォンを利用したモバイル決済をサポートすることで、より多くのユーザーにTON Paymentsを利用してもらうことができます。
- クロスボーダー決済の実現: TON Paymentsを利用したクロスボーダー決済を実現することで、国際的な取引を円滑化できます。
5. TON Smart Contracts(スマートコントラクト)の高度化
TON Smart Contractsは、トンコインのブロックチェーン上で実行されるスマートコントラクトです。スマートコントラクトは、事前に定義された条件に基づいて自動的に実行されるプログラムであり、様々なDAppsの開発に利用できます。今後の高度化に向けて、以下の点が期待されます。
- プログラミング言語の多様化: Solidityだけでなく、RustやGoといった他のプログラミング言語もサポートすることで、開発者の選択肢を広げることができます。
- デバッグツールの充実: スマートコントラクトのデバッグを容易にするためのツールを充実させる必要があります。
- セキュリティ監査の強化: スマートコントラクトのセキュリティ監査を強化し、脆弱性を早期に発見し、修正する必要があります。
- 形式検証の導入: スマートコントラクトの正当性を数学的に証明する形式検証技術を導入することで、セキュリティをさらに高めることができます。
まとめ
トンコインは、高速なトランザクション処理速度と高いスケーラビリティを特徴とする有望なブロックチェーンプラットフォームです。TON Storage、TON Proxy、TON DNS、TON Payments、TON Smart Contractsといった新機能の開発と普及により、トンコインは、分散型ストレージ、匿名化ネットワーク、ドメインネームシステム、決済システム、DAppsといった様々な分野で革新をもたらす可能性があります。今後のトンコインの発展に期待しましょう。